What are Transaction Documents?

Transaction documents refer to records that log every transaction you make in your business. This includes purchases, deals, and contracts. It is recognized by the law as any agreement made between two parties or more.

It has many types, and the most common one that many people know is an invoice. But there’s more to a transaction document than invoices.

Different Transaction Documents Examples

Contracts

Contracts are considered the backbone of any business transaction. They outline the terms and conditions of the agreement, what needs to be done, the expected compensation, as well as any grounds for termination. More importantly, they make any agreement legally binding so your best interests are protected.

Financial reports

When transaction documents are discussed, people always think of anything that has to do with finances. And yes, they are correct. Financial reports are transaction documents that contain the ins and outs of money. 

Compliance and regulatory documents

These are documents that prove you adhere to certain laws and regulations that involve you and what you do. It’s like driving with a license so that when police instruct you to pull over, you’ll have a document to show them you’re violating nothing.

What is the Purpose of Transaction Documents?

The main point of transaction documents is recording every transaction you make. However, there’s more to that. 

Monitor fulfillment process

It is important to store a transaction document in this digital age because many people are trying to steal, among other things. For instance, there are cases for online sellers where buyers ask for a refund for a product that has already been delivered or for the product to be sent again.

A transaction document helps prevent situations like that from happening because it allows you to be in charge of business processes.

Keep important files

It goes without saying that contracts are important in giving you protection in case of any legal disputes. The same goes for any other transaction documents. It is useful in serving as a piece of evidence in case any problems arise in the future. You can use it as a backup and protection to keep your name, business, and reputation safe.
